Club Kids get Dinner 5 nights per week!

Boys & Girls Club of Burlington Announces Successful Partnership to Feed Hungry Children

 

Burlington, VT The Boys & Girls Club of Burlington is pleased to announce an expanded partnership with the Burlington Schools Food Program that allows us to serve dinner five nights a week at two of our three sites.

 

In 2009 we began to see a jump in the number of hungry children at our afterschool programs in Burlington’s Old North End. “This is not ‘It’s the end of the day and I need a snack’ hungry, it is ‘it’s the end of the month and there is no food in the house’ hungry”’ explains Mary Alice McKenzie, Executive Director, Boys and Girls Club of Burlington. That year, thanks to the Vermont Foodbank, many donors and volunteers, the Club initiated the Kid’s Café, a twice weekly hot meal service for all our members and any parents who showed up.

 

Since then, another significant partner, City Market/Onion River Co-op has supported our food programs with grants, cooking classes and opportunities for our staff to learn how to prepare healthy, inexpensive meals.

 

December 2011, Doug Davis of the Burlington Schools Food program made us an offer – he would administer and expand the free and reduced meal program to our kids from breakfast and lunch at school to dinner five nights a week at our two Burlington sites. This is a substantial project: the preparation, delivery of food and the oversight and documentation of the federal requirements are too daunting for our small charity to undertake. Thanks to this multi-layered partnership, 250 children are getting three good meals a day, five days per week, all year long.
